This tour is a big moment in the history of Evile as it marks the first time the band will play shows in the great white north and the first time the band has ever toured outside of their half of the world. Evile is extremely excited to see all of their crazy Canadian fans for the first time and is just as excited to play with longtime favorites of theirs, 3 Inches Of Blood!
Evile guitarist, Ol Drake gave a few words on how he and his band first discovered the music of tourmates-to-be 3 Inches Of Blood: "I remember hearing 3 Inches Of Blood when we started EVILE back in 03/04 (in the rehearsal room whilst writing) and was surprised to hear someone doing that style of metal at that time. It was a relief to hear, even though I was heavilly into just Death and Thrash metal only then."
